Not Able To Create a Directory For Publishing

Question

When specifying the paths for a new weblog, or saving the information on the Settings > Publishing tab, I get Error: Movable Type was not able to create a directory for publishing your weblog. If you create this directory yourself, assign sufficient permissions that allow Movable Type to create files within it..

Answer

When you specify your Site Root path, Movable Type will try to create the designated folder for you in that location if it does not already exist. So, if you get this error message, it means that the folder does not exist at that location and Movable Type was unable to create it automatically for you.

If you've already created the folder, you should check the value you entered for Site Root again, to make sure it is correct. If you've not already created the folder, you will need to do so, and then assign appropriate permissions to it (the equivalent of UNIX 777 unless you're running under cgiwrap or suexec, in which case 755 should be sufficient).
